Endometrial polyps are one of the common endometrial lesions in women of childbearing age. Endometrial polyps may cause vaginal bleeding, increased menstrual flow, and infertility. Most uterine fibroids are benign lesions and may be multiple or solitary. Secondary endometrial polyps caused by some specific factors, such as high-stimulating hormones or continuous inflammatory stimulation, may also be a high-risk factor for endometrial cancer and must be taken seriously. There are many treatments for endometrial polyps. Currently, the most common method in the world is treatment under direct hysteroscopy.

Hysteroscopy can help to clearly diagnose the nature of endometrial polyps and can perform tissue biopsy for pathological analysis. After excluding endometrial cancer, endometrial polyps can be removed under direct vision of the hysteroscope. It has great advantages such as short operation time, less bleeding, quick recovery, and preservation of normal uterine function. It is the preferred diagnosis and treatment method for endometrium.
